You will need to pre-punch a hole in your material to set a  

grommet. To achieve the best results, we recommend testing  

a few grommets in some scrap leather using the troubleshooting 

tips on page 17 as your guide.

1)  Insert the appropriate anvil and driver for the grommet you want 

to set (#00, #0, #1, #2, #3, #4). Secure the anvil with the set 

screw located at the front of the anvil adapter using a 5/32" Allen 

wrench 

(Figure 49)

. Insert the driver into the driver shaft and 

secure with the thumb screw 

(Figure 50)

.

2)  It is important to obtain the proper distance between the anvil and 

the driver. Turn clockwise to raise the driver or counterclockwise 

to lower the driver 

(Figure 51)

.

3)  Grommet sets in the anvil (bottom setter) 

(Figure 52)

; place  

pre-punched leather onto grommet 

(Figure 53)

; lay washer on  

top of leather 

(Figure 54)

. Important: Top/good side of leather 

should be face down.

4) Pull the handle forward until grommet is set 

(Figure 55)

Setting Grommets

FIGURE 51

  GROMMET SIZE   HOLE SIZE
 #00 

3/16"

 #0 

1/4"

 #1 

5/16"

 #2 

3/8"

 #4 

1/2"
